Police Stations nearby 43D Lea Bridge Rd, London E5 9QB, UK

Stoke Newington Police Station

Approximately 1.43 km away
Address: 33 Stoke Newington High St, London N16 8DS, United Kingdom

Dalston Police Office

Approximately 1.88 km away
Address: London, United Kingdom